Will a vacant modernist bank in Skokie designed by SOM be razed or reused?

The bank isn't being overtly marketed as a teardown, but it's worth noting Skokie doesn't have a landmark ordinance that would protect the building from demolition.

Bally's may get another year to open permanent casino in River West

At Bally's behest, State Rep. Kam Buckner (D-Chicago) introduced the bill that would give Bally's until September, 2027 to open the $1.7 billion casino complex and continue operating a temporary casino at Medinah Temple until then.
